Study Notes

Browse Subjects

Find organized notes across major CS topics.

Computer Graphics

Rendering pipeline, transformations, rasterization, shading, OpenGL basics.

Open
Software Engineering

SDLC, requirements, design patterns, testing, agile & DevOps fundamentals.

Open
Information Technology & Cyber Security

CIA triad, cryptography, threats, network security, hardening & tools.

Open
Database Management System

ER modeling, normalization, SQL, transactions, indexing, NoSQL overview.

Open
Operating System

Processes, threads, scheduling, memory mgmt, file systems, deadlocks.

Open
Web Technology

HTML, CSS, JavaScript, frameworks, front-end design, and web development concepts.

Open
Software Reliability

Reliability models, fault tolerance, failure analysis, testing strategies, and quality assurance.

Open
C++ Programming

Object-oriented programming, classes, inheritance, polymorphism, templates, and file handling.

Open
Formal Automata

Finite automata, regular expressions, context-free grammars, Turing machines, and computability theory.

Open
System Simulation

Modeling of systems, simulation techniques, random number generation, queuing models, and performance analysis.

Open